WebJul 1, 2013 · First set up your data as tables. To create a table, select any cell in range and press CTRL+T. Specify a name for your table from design tab. Read introduction to Excel tables to understand more. Now, go to data ribbon & click on relationships button. Click New to create a new relationship. On the Modeling tab, select Manage relationships > New. In the Create relationship dialog box, in the first table drop-down list, select a table. Select the column you want to use in the relationship. In the second table drop-down list, select the other table you want in the relationship. new homeowner filing taxesWebWhen using the Excel Data Model, analysts can create relationships between tables that have data fields in common.
